Lighting up the night sky

One element that can elevate a wedding celebration is the inclusion of creative touches like wedding firework displays. These displays bring a magical and breath-taking closure to the evening, leaving guests in awe as they witness bright, colourful explosions lighting up the night sky.

Fireworks have long been associated with celebration, and their addition to a wedding day introduces an element of traditional grandeur and joy that few other features can mimic.

Stunning visual spectacles

For couples seeking something more modern and tech-savvy, drone light displays have become an innovative alternative. These choreographed performances create stunning visual spectacles in the night sky using synchronised drones, forming patterns, symbols, or even meaningful messages unique to the couple. Drone light displays have grown in popularity in recent years due to their ability to dazzle guests while offering a distinctive and customisable approach to evening entertainment.
